Tut- Remove the Default Blogger Navbar

When you choose a blogspot template it usually comes with a top Navbar almost like an admin bar. Some people find it really helpful and easier to manage their account. But the rest dont like that. I persoanlly don’t like that tag on the top so let me tell you how to get rid off the navbar.

PS: Remove the Navbar isn’t against the Blogspot/Blogger TOS so nothingto fear about.

Dashboard > Layout > Edit HTML and check the “Expand Widget Templates” option.

Important Step: Now as a precautionary measure please download your template so that you have an emergency backup if in case you create any errors icon smile Tut  Remove the Default Blogger Navbar

First locate this code in your blogger template.

<b:skin><![CDATA[

And just below <b:skin><![CDATA[ paste the following code-

#navbar-iframe {
height:0px;
visibility:hidden;
display:none }
